 Color #1: Cerulean 





















Cerulean, "Stairway to Heaven", fine line pen, water color, 11 x 14

Cerulean was a rare and highly sought-after pigment among artists, and only the very wealthy could afford it. The Persians call it bleu celeste, or heavenly blue. I chose to depict cerulean that way. I sketched out the structure of a staircase and then went in and did all the details in a fine-line pen. I knew I wanted the cerulean to be faint and almost hazy as you would hypothetically climb the staircase to heaven. I did a light wash of watercolor over the top of the paper so the "heavens" would appear to be washing over the stairs.
